The Pervasive Spread of AI into Everyday Tools

Waze, a widely used navigation app, is an example of a consumer-facing tool. When an AI assistant like Gemini is integrated into such a product, it demonstrates a broader industry movement: AI is becoming an embedded layer, not just a standalone service. This means that functionality once considered advanced or niche for AI specialists is now becoming standard in the applications we use daily, both personally and professionally.

For automation professionals, this trend implies several things. Firstly, the "intelligence" of the data generated by these applications will increase. AI-powered features often lead to richer, more contextualized data points. Think beyond simple location coordinates to insights on traffic patterns influenced by local events, or personalized routing suggestions based on user preferences. If such data becomes accessible via APIs, it dramatically enhances the potential for smarter, more responsive automated workflows.

Secondly, the competitive pressure driving Waze to integrate Gemini means that other SaaS providers are likely to accelerate their own AI initiatives. This fosters innovation not only in features but potentially in how these features interact with other systems. As SaaS platforms embed AI, their APIs are likely to evolve to expose these new intelligent capabilities, creating new opportunities and challenges for integrators.

Challenges and Opportunities for SaaS Teams

For SaaS teams, this trend presents both immediate challenges and strategic opportunities. The push to integrate AI means a faster pace of development and the need to design APIs that not only carry data but also encapsulate intelligence. Opportunities arise in creating new value propositions for customers by offering "smart integrations" that automate not just tasks, but decisions and recommendations based on AI insights.

This includes thinking about how AI-driven insights from one system (e.g., optimized routing data from a mapping service) can automatically update another (e.g., a CRM with client visit times, or an ERP system for inventory prediction). The goal is to move beyond simple data synchronization to intelligent, adaptive process automation.
